Example #1
0
 public function before_delete()
 {
     // security (dont delete the first admin)
     if ($this->id == 1) {
         Kohana::$log->add(Log::INFO, ':user trying to delete administrator', array(':user_id' => $this->id))->write();
         return FALSE;
     }
     Observer::notify('user_before_delete', $this);
     return parent::before_delete();
 }